2014-03-19 67 views
1

我需要在網頁瀏覽器控件中顯示一些URL。對於某些站點,即使可用,移動版本也不會顯示。我正在使用以下代碼設置用戶代理設置網絡瀏覽器控制的用戶代理,以顯示移動版本的網站 - Windows Phone 8

webBrowser1.Navigate(
    new Uri(
     "http://www.linkedin.com/groups/NET-Developers-40949" 
    ), 
    null, 
    "User-Agent:Mozilla/5.0 (iPhone; U; CPU iPhone OS 4_1 like Mac OS X; en-us) AppleWebKit/532.9 (KHTML, like Gecko) Version/4.0.5 Mobile/8B117 Safari/6531.22.7" 
); 

仍然只有桌面版本呈現。任何幫助? 是否有任何方法來設置整個會話的用戶代理?

回答

1

我有確切的問題,試圖讓webBrowser控件顯示我導航到的網站的移動版本。在尋找答案時,我在這裏遇到了你的問題。

最後,我發現了一個令人難以置信的簡單答案,而且工作。

您只需編輯Web瀏覽器控件XAML即可。添加屬性IsScriptEnabled =「True」

我們有Aditya Patil感謝。